Summary/Abstract: Managers have to face the complexity of the technological and informational environment, social change, increasing entrepreneurial activity, accelerating technological developments and a more educated and skilled workforce. Leadership is a critical element in the success of an organization. Dynamic and efficient leadership involves creating a vision and action plan to ensure that organizations are client-centered, as well as creating a favourable environment for employees to optimize productivity and innovation. Although the elements that can influence leadership are multiple, and with regard to the transformational leadership style is an interpretable measure of how it takes place, we consider it appropriate to analyse and measure the factors that contribute to its formation. The opportunity of undertaking this research derives from the need to identify the antecedents that contribute to the formation of the transformational leadership style.
